Those actually aren't spot welds. They are the oem locations to apply adhesive for bonding the hood skin to the hood frame. It's made from fiberglass, and it is based off the stock hood frame minus all the holes the oem steely has punched in it.

That particular hood was made with racing in mind when it came to the design. It has a foam core, carbon reinforcements on the latch and hinge areas, polyurethane UV clear coat, and a minimized frame. It weighs out at only 9 lbs. 15 oz.
